Japan, 1865, 5th month series: fifty-three stations of the tokaido prints; woodcuts color woodblock print herbert r. Cole collection (m. 84. 31. 52) japanese art. Date: Published in 1865. Dimensions: Image- 13 3/16 x 9 3/8 in. (33.4 x 23.8 cm); Sheet- 14 1/8 x 9 3/4 in. (35.8 x 24.7 cm). Collection: Los Angeles County Museum of Art.
